Transaction 2979db08da1e1f6a29ee3f8c252ebf271062fa7f935bc664ca54efd264ffc263

19 Input
2 Outputs
  • 2979db08da1e1f6a29ee3f8c252ebf271062fa7f935bc664ca54efd264ffc263:0
  • value  31383616
    address  15X5xrgLT6DrTn6CCAGKVAowpnWdP5h7Hi
  • 2979db08da1e1f6a29ee3f8c252ebf271062fa7f935bc664ca54efd264ffc263:1
  • value  75410066
    address  3B88D5rYduJQ4cQUCe85CXHdYBiabn1kem